This cruise is actually one of my bucket list items. Even though I live in MA and can easily drive to the ports on the itinerary. I dream about spending my birthday (in October) sailing up the coast while sitting out on my balcony sipping wine.
I would definitely would keep a balcony cabin if I had one. And definitely plan on layers. I've frequently been in shorts and flip flops in October and a winter coat in May. I'd bring a couple of pairs of shorts, capris, and jeans. Short sleeved shirts and some light sweaters and a fleece.
Most of the ports could be done on your own, but, to get the most bang for your buck, small tours would be a great option.
Acadia National Park....don't miss it!

There is a crew muster drill every week. Typically on a port day when fewer people are on the ship. Some weeks, there is more involved drilling involved. I wouldn't read too much into the boat drills that happened today.

The hotel at the airport does day rates. I think that it was around $120 with a check in time of 8:00 a.m. and check out at 4:00. But, when I inquired, the front desk person told me that a lot of times, you can check in earlier. I can't remember the name of it, but I think it was just San Juan Airport Hotel. LOL.

I'm not a big fan of the Summit. Don't get me wrong, if the price and itinerary were right, I'd go back out on it, but all things being equal, I'd go with the the Jewel.
I enjoyed my cruise on the Summit, but, I, honestly, did not find the food, service or ship to be any better than any of the RCCL ships I've been on. I was very disappointed in the evening entertainment.
I did love the fact that they do seven days to Bermuda from NJ, and I got a FANTASTIC price on our Aqua Class cabin. If that happened again, I would certainly not turn my nose up at sailing on her again.
